siemens x
現(xiàn)場儀表

工業(yè)控制系統(tǒng)中應(yīng)用的PLC抗干擾技術(shù)

2025China.cn   2008年09月10日

1 前言

工業(yè)的高速發(fā)展對(duì)控制系統(tǒng)的依賴性越來越強(qiáng)。分散型控制系統(tǒng)(DCS)、可編程控制器(PLC)、現(xiàn)場總線控制系統(tǒng)(FCS)、工業(yè)控制機(jī)(IPC)以及各種測量控制儀表已是構(gòu)成工業(yè)自動(dòng)化的主要硬件設(shè)施。隨著微電子技術(shù)的發(fā)展和控制系統(tǒng)集成化程度的提高,大規(guī)模集成芯片內(nèi)單位面積的元件數(shù)越來越多,所傳遞的信號(hào)電流也越來越小,系統(tǒng)的供電電壓也越來越低,現(xiàn)已降到5V、3V乃至1.8V。因此,芯片對(duì)外界的噪聲也越趨敏感,所以顯示出來的抗干擾能力也就很低。再則,相對(duì)于其它的電子信息系統(tǒng),控制系統(tǒng)不但系統(tǒng)復(fù)雜,設(shè)備多,輸入/輸出(I/O)端口多,特別是外部的連接電纜又多又長,這類似于拾取噪聲的高效天線,給噪聲的耦合提供了充分的條件,使得各種噪聲容易侵入控制系統(tǒng)。

PLC具有編程簡單、通用性好、功能強(qiáng)、易于擴(kuò)展等優(yōu)點(diǎn),特別是采用了高集成度的微電子器件,具有很高的可靠性,能較強(qiáng)的適應(yīng)惡劣的工業(yè)環(huán)境,已被廣泛應(yīng)用于工業(yè)控制領(lǐng)域中?,F(xiàn)在工業(yè)生產(chǎn)線控制系統(tǒng)中所使用的PLC,主要是集中安裝在主控室,它們大多處在強(qiáng)電電路和強(qiáng)電設(shè)備所形成的惡劣電磁環(huán)境中,很容易被周圍干擾源干擾而引起控制系統(tǒng)產(chǎn)生誤動(dòng)作,影響系統(tǒng)的正常工作,因此必須重視系統(tǒng)的抗干擾設(shè)計(jì)。為防止干擾,可以采用硬件和軟件相結(jié)合的抗干擾方法。

2 PLC系統(tǒng)的基本組成結(jié)構(gòu)

可編程控制器硬件系統(tǒng)由PLC、功能I/O單元和外部設(shè)備組成,如圖1所示。其中PLC由CPU、存儲(chǔ)器、基本I/O模塊、I/O擴(kuò)展接口、外設(shè)接口和電源等部分組成,各部分之間由內(nèi)部系統(tǒng)總線連接。


圖1 PLC系統(tǒng)的基本組成結(jié)構(gòu)

3 影響PLC控制系統(tǒng)穩(wěn)定的干擾類型

3.1 空間輻射干擾

空間的輻射電磁場(EMI)主要由電力網(wǎng)絡(luò)、電氣設(shè)備、雷電、高頻感應(yīng)加熱設(shè)備、大型整流設(shè)備等產(chǎn)生,通常稱為輻射干擾。電氣設(shè)備、電子設(shè)備的高密度使用,使空間電磁波污染越來越嚴(yán)重,這些干擾源產(chǎn)生的輻射波頻率范圍廣,且無規(guī)律??臻g輻射干擾以電磁感應(yīng)的方式通過檢測系統(tǒng)的殼體、導(dǎo)線等形成接收電路,造成對(duì)系統(tǒng)的干擾。若此時(shí)PLC置于其輻射場內(nèi),其信號(hào)、數(shù)據(jù)線和電源線即可充當(dāng)天線接受輻射干擾。此種干擾與現(xiàn)場設(shè)備布置及設(shè)備所產(chǎn)生的電磁場的大小,特別是與頻率有關(guān),一般通過設(shè)置屏蔽電纜和PLC 局部屏蔽及高壓泄放元件進(jìn)行保護(hù)。

3.2 電源的干擾

PLC系統(tǒng)一般由工業(yè)用電網(wǎng)絡(luò)供電。工業(yè)系統(tǒng)中的某些大設(shè)備的啟動(dòng)、停機(jī)等,可能引起電源過壓、欠壓、浪涌、下陷及產(chǎn)生尖峰干擾,這些電壓噪聲均會(huì)通過電源內(nèi)阻耦合到PLC系統(tǒng)的電路,給系統(tǒng)造成極大的危害。

3.3 來自信號(hào)傳輸線上的干擾

除了傳輸有效的信息外,PLC系統(tǒng)連接的各類信號(hào)傳輸線總會(huì)有外部干擾信號(hào)的侵入。由信號(hào)線引入的干擾會(huì)引起I/O信號(hào)工作異常和測量精度大大降低,嚴(yán)重時(shí)將引起元器件損傷。若系統(tǒng)隔離性能較差,還將導(dǎo)致信號(hào)間互相干擾,引起共地系統(tǒng)總線回流,造成邏輯數(shù)據(jù)變化、誤動(dòng)作甚至死機(jī)。

3.4 數(shù)字電路引起的干擾

數(shù)字集成電路引出的直流電流雖然只有mA級(jí),但是當(dāng)電路處在高速開關(guān)時(shí),就會(huì)形成較大的干擾。例如,TTL門電路在導(dǎo)通狀態(tài)下從直流電源引出5mA左右的電流,截至狀態(tài)下則為lmA,在5ns的時(shí)間內(nèi)其電流變化為4mA,如果在配電線上具有0.5μH的電感,當(dāng)這個(gè)門電路改變狀態(tài)時(shí),配電線上產(chǎn)生的噪聲電壓為:

U=L x di/dt=0.5x 10-6 x 4x10-3 /5x10-9=0.4V

如果把這個(gè)數(shù)值乘上典型系統(tǒng)的大量門的數(shù)值,雖然這種門電路的供電電壓僅為5V,但所引起的干擾噪聲將是非常嚴(yán)重的。

在處理脈沖數(shù)字電路時(shí),對(duì)脈沖中包含的頻譜應(yīng)有一個(gè)粗略概念,如果脈沖上升時(shí)間t已知,可用近似公式求出其等效最高頻率:fmax=1/2πt1.4 PLC系統(tǒng)內(nèi)部產(chǎn)生的干擾。

4 PLC系統(tǒng)中的抗干擾設(shè)計(jì)

4.1接地抗干擾設(shè)計(jì)

接地在消除干擾上起很大的作用,良好的接地是保證PLC可靠工作的重要條件之一,可以避免偶然發(fā)生的電壓沖擊危害。為了抑制附加在電源及輸入、輸出端的干擾,應(yīng)給PLC接以專用地線,接地線與動(dòng)力設(shè)備(如電動(dòng)機(jī))的接地點(diǎn)應(yīng)分開,若達(dá)不到此要求,則可與其它設(shè)備公共接地,嚴(yán)禁與其它設(shè)備串聯(lián)接地。接地電阻要小于5Ω,接地線要粗,面積要大于2平方毫米,而且接地點(diǎn)最好靠近PLC裝置,其間的距離要小于50米,接地線應(yīng)避開強(qiáng)電回路,若無法避開時(shí),應(yīng)垂直相交,縮短平行走線的長度。

4.2 電源部分的抗干擾設(shè)計(jì)

電源波動(dòng)造成的電壓畸變或毛刺,將對(duì)PLC及I/O模塊產(chǎn)生不良影響。據(jù)統(tǒng)計(jì)分析,PLC系統(tǒng)的干擾中有70%是從電源耦合進(jìn)來的。為了抑制干擾, PLC供電系統(tǒng)可采用如下方式,控制器和I/O系統(tǒng)分別由各自的隔離變壓器供電,并與主電路電源分開。當(dāng)某一部分電源出了故障時(shí),而不會(huì)影響其他部分,如輸入、輸出供電中斷時(shí),控制器仍能繼續(xù)供電,提高了系統(tǒng)的可靠性。

4.3 輸入輸出信號(hào)的抗干擾設(shè)計(jì)

為了防止輸入、輸出信號(hào)受到干擾,應(yīng)選用絕緣型I/O模塊。

4.3.1 輸入信號(hào)的抗干擾設(shè)計(jì)

輸入信號(hào)的輸入線之間的差模干擾可以利用輸入模塊濾波來減小干擾,而輸入線與大地間的共模干擾可通過控制器的接地來抑制。在輸入端有感性負(fù)載時(shí),為了防止電路信號(hào)突變而產(chǎn)生感應(yīng)電勢的影響,可采用硬件的可靠性容錯(cuò)和容差設(shè)計(jì)技術(shù),對(duì)于交流輸入信號(hào),可在負(fù)載兩端并聯(lián)電容C和電阻R,對(duì)于直流輸入信號(hào),可并接續(xù)流二極管D。一般負(fù)載容量在10VA以下時(shí),應(yīng)選C為0.1μF,R為120 ,當(dāng)負(fù)載容量在10VA以上時(shí),應(yīng)選C為0.47μF,R為47 。具體電路如圖2所示:


圖2 輸入信號(hào)的抗干擾設(shè)計(jì)

4.3.2 輸出電路的抗干擾設(shè)計(jì)

對(duì)于PLC系統(tǒng)為開關(guān)量輸出,可有繼電器輸出、晶閘管輸出、晶體管輸出三種形式。具體選擇要根據(jù)負(fù)載要求來決定。若負(fù)載超過了PLC的輸出能力,應(yīng)外接繼電器或接觸器,才可正常工作。

PLC輸出端子若接有感性負(fù)載,輸出信號(hào)由OFF變?yōu)镺N或從ON變?yōu)镺FF時(shí)都會(huì)有某些電量的突變而可能產(chǎn)生干擾。在設(shè)計(jì)時(shí)應(yīng)采取相應(yīng)的保護(hù)措施,以保護(hù)PLC的輸出觸點(diǎn),如圖3所示。對(duì)于直流負(fù)載,通常是在線圈兩端并聯(lián)續(xù)流二極管D,二極管應(yīng)盡可能靠近負(fù)載,二極管可為1A的管子。對(duì)于交流負(fù)載,應(yīng)在線圈兩端并聯(lián)RC吸收電路,根據(jù)負(fù)載容量,電容可取0.1μF~0.47μF,電阻可取47Ω~120Ω,且RC盡可能靠近負(fù)載。

4.4 外部配線的抗干擾設(shè)計(jì)

外部配線之間存在著互感和分布電容,進(jìn)行信號(hào)傳送時(shí)會(huì)產(chǎn)生竄擾。為了防止或減少外部配線的干擾,交流輸入、輸出信號(hào)與直流輸入、輸出信號(hào)應(yīng)分別使用各自的電纜。集成電路或晶體管設(shè)備的輸入、輸出信號(hào)線,要使用屏蔽電纜,屏蔽電纜在輸入、輸出側(cè)要懸空,而在控制器側(cè)要接地。配線時(shí)在30米以下的短距離,直流和交流輸入、輸出信號(hào)線最好不要使用同一電纜,如果要走同一配線管時(shí),輸入信號(hào)要使用屏蔽電纜。30米~300米距離的配線時(shí),直流和交流輸入、輸出信號(hào)線要分別使用各自的電纜,并且輸入信號(hào)線一定要用屏蔽線。對(duì)于300米以上長距離配線時(shí),則可用中間繼電器轉(zhuǎn)換信號(hào),或使用遠(yuǎn)程I/O通道。對(duì)于控制器的接地線要與電源線或動(dòng)力線分開,輸入、輸出信號(hào)線要與高電壓、大電流的動(dòng)力線分開配線。

4.5 軟件抗干擾設(shè)計(jì)

盡管硬件抗干擾可濾除大部分干擾信號(hào),但因干擾信號(hào)產(chǎn)生的原因很復(fù)雜。且具有很大的隨機(jī)性,很難保證系統(tǒng)完全不受干擾。因此往往在硬件抗干擾措施的基礎(chǔ)上.采取軟件抗干擾技術(shù)加以補(bǔ)充,作為硬件措施的輔助手段。軟件抗干擾方法沒計(jì)簡單、修改靈活、耗費(fèi)資源少,在PLC測控系統(tǒng)中同樣獲得了廣泛的應(yīng)用。對(duì)于PLC測控裝置,其數(shù)據(jù)輸入、輸出、存儲(chǔ)等系統(tǒng)屬于弱電系統(tǒng),如果工作環(huán)境中存在干擾,就有可能使數(shù)據(jù)受干擾而破壞,從而造成數(shù)據(jù)誤差、控制狀態(tài)失靈、程序狀態(tài)和某些器件的工作狀態(tài)被改變,嚴(yán)重時(shí)會(huì)使系統(tǒng)程序破壞。一般采用指令重復(fù)執(zhí)行和數(shù)字濾波兩種方法。


圖3 PLC輸出觸點(diǎn)的保護(hù)

4.5.1 指令重復(fù)執(zhí)行

指令重復(fù)執(zhí)行就是根據(jù)需要使作用相同的指令重復(fù)執(zhí)行多次,一般適用于開關(guān)量或數(shù)字量輸入,輸出的抗干擾。在采集某些開關(guān)量或數(shù)字量時(shí),可重復(fù)采集多次,直到連續(xù)兩次或兩次以上的采集結(jié)果完全相同時(shí)才視為有效。若多次采集后,信號(hào)總是變化不定,可停止采集,發(fā)出報(bào)警信號(hào)。在滿足實(shí)時(shí)性要求的前提 ,如果在各次采集數(shù)守信號(hào)之間插入一段延時(shí),數(shù)據(jù)的可靠性會(huì)更高。如果在系統(tǒng)實(shí)時(shí)性要求不是很高的情況下,其指令重復(fù)周期盡可能長些。

4.5.2 數(shù)字濾波
在某些信號(hào)的采集過程中,由于存在隨機(jī)干擾而可能使被測信號(hào)的隨機(jī)誤差加大。針對(duì)這種情況,可以采用數(shù)字濾波技術(shù)。該方法具有可靠性高和穩(wěn)定性好的特點(diǎn),廣泛應(yīng)用于工業(yè)計(jì)算機(jī)測控系統(tǒng)中。此外,數(shù)字濾波的常用方法還有:程序判斷濾波法、中值濾波法、算術(shù)平均濾波法、遞推平均濾波法等。

5 結(jié)束語

隨著PLC應(yīng)用范圍的逐漸擴(kuò)大,加之系統(tǒng)惡劣的工作環(huán)境,它所要克服的干擾就會(huì)越來越多,盡管PLC本機(jī)的可靠度很高。但是在系統(tǒng)設(shè)計(jì)和安裝時(shí),仍必須對(duì)環(huán)境作全面的分析,確定干擾的性質(zhì),采取相應(yīng)的抗干擾措施,以保證系統(tǒng)長期穩(wěn)定的工作。

(轉(zhuǎn)載)

標(biāo)簽:工業(yè)控制 PLC抗干擾技術(shù) 我要反饋 
2024世界人工智能大會(huì)專題
即刻點(diǎn)擊并下載ABB資料,好禮贏不停~
優(yōu)傲機(jī)器人下載中心
西克
2024全景工博會(huì)
專題報(bào)道